North Vancouver School District recognizes
25-year employees


Every year, the North Vancouver School District recognizes and honours educators and staff who have served the school district community for 25 years. In 2022, 37 employees were recently honoured.

“On behalf of the North Vancouver Board of Education, I would like to congratulate this year’s recipients on this significant achievement,” said Board Chair Kulvir Mann. “I would also like to extend our deep gratitude to each of you for your commitment to ensuring we continue to provide for students and school communities exceptional teaching and learning experiences.”

Added Superintendent Mark Pearmain, “Employees are the heart of who we are as an organization, and the impact they have on each other and the school system is so important. It gives me great pleasure whenever there is an opportunity to recognize employees for their contributions, and especially long-service employees who for 25 years have worked to inspire students and bring communities together to learn, share, grow and thrive.”

In the past, the school district would have honoured employees with an in-person ceremony. This year, the ceremony was held online, with cards and gifts presented to employees through their school administration team.
